I don't wanna do major surgery/upgrades, behind-the-dash work, add amps, change radio
etc. on my '26 std cab WT.
On the WT, it has the base 7" IOR infotainment setup, and only two speakers (doors).
Since I listen to classical, looked around for speakers that do well and dug thru reviews.
Two-way speakers were found to be better than 3-way.
So I've ordered a pair of Infinity Reference REF-9632IX 2 way speakers. [These may
or may not have been discontinued / succeeded by the 3-way ...9633 ones.] These
speakers are lauded for 3 ohm and 94db sensitivity spec so they'll work well for ordinary
base car radios without amps and offer better performance (quality, strength) than
default base paper-cone speakers.
They'll be installed in a few days and I'll let y'all know what I think.
